06-04-06, 17:50 | # 1 |
кто ты?
|
[מדריך] PHP - הגנה על דף באמצעות סיסמה
שלום!
היום תלמדו להגן על דף בסיסמה ע"י סקריפט פשוט. אני אכתוב את כל הסקריפט ואז אפרט. PHP קוד:
אז ככה: PHP קוד:
PHP קוד:
HTML קוד:
<form action="<?=$PHP_SELF; ?>" method="post"> <p> <label for="pwd">Password:</label><input type="password" name="pwd" id="pwd /> <br /> <input type="submit" id="open" value="Open Page" /> </p> </form> טופס ההתחברות PHP קוד:
אם נשלח הטופס, בדוק אם הסיסמה מתאימה, אם כן, קבע סשיין, אם לא תודיע למשתמש. HTML קוד:
?> This is protected by pass text. <? הטקסט המוגן... * המדריך לא נבדק, ויתכנו שגיאות * הקודים במדריך אומרים לעמוד בתקן בחדש * כל הזכויות שמורות לקובלנקו איגור. תהנו! |
06-04-06, 17:56 | # 2 |
משתמש - היכל התהילה
|
יפה מאוד! כל הכבוד לך
__________________
|
06-04-06, 17:58 | # 3 |
משתמש - היכל התהילה
|
אחלה מדריך, תודה.
|
06-04-06, 18:04 | # 4 |
תודה על תרומתך.
|
קוד נחמד יותר (מבחינת תצוגה) וגם סגירה של ה<?
קוד:
<?php session_start(); if(!isset($_POST['open'] && !isset($_SESSION['open'])){ ?> <form action="<?=$PHP_SELF; ?>" method="post"> <p> <label for="pwd">Password:</label><input type="password" name="pwd" id="pwd /> <br /> <input type="submit" id="open" value="Open Page" /> </p> </form> <? } elseif(isset($_POST['open'])){ if($_POST['pwd'] == "test"){ $_SESSION['open'] == "1"; } else{ ?> Wrong Password <? } } else{ ?> This is protected by pass text. <? } ?> למרות שלא מצאתי בזה משהו שאני צריך
__________________
Alter. |
06-04-06, 18:12 | # 5 | |
кто ты?
|
ציטוט:
וסתם כאלה שאין להם כוח ללמוד PHP. חח. |
|
06-04-06, 18:30 | # 6 |
חבר בקהילה
|
יפה מאוד, אני אשתמש לבדיקה.
אבל למה, המדריך הזה למתחילים כמו שאמרת, בתגובה #5, רשמת בהסברים: אז ככה: PHP Code: session_start(); מפעיל אפשרות שימוש בסשנים, אני אישית, אם הייתי מתחיל ב PHP, לא הייתי יודע מה זה סשן, אשמח אם תסביר, ואם תוכל לערוך. תודה, אבי.
__________________
[Email: NetGamesCSS@Gmail.com] [ICQ: #225651] [MSN(Inactive): syndr0z@nana.co.il]
|
06-04-06, 18:38 | # 7 |
משתמש - היכל התהילה
|
__________________
קו ישר, כי אפשר גם אחרת |
06-04-06, 21:16 | # 8 |
חבר וותיק
|
אחלה מדריך
|
06-04-06, 21:24 | # 9 |
חבר פורום
|
למה כתבת? ="<?=$PHP_SELF; ?>"
מה הוא עושה? |
06-04-06, 22:22 | # 10 |
הוסטסניון
|
תודה רבה אחי, אולי למתכנתים מקצועי זה לא מתאים, אך למתחילים זה ממש עוזר, תודה רבה.
__________________
|
חברים פעילים הצופים באשכול זה: 1 (0 חברים ו- 1 אורחים) | |
Tags |
אבטחה, מדריך למתחילים, מדריך php |
כלים לאשכול | |
תצורת הצגה | |
|
|